I've gradually changed the ancillaries at the front of my Jeep as they've failed, starting with the alternator, an aircon compressor, water pump and most recently the power steering pump but now it seems that I'm likely to be on my second new aircon compressor.

Here's the noise, and it goes away temporarily if you splash through water or spray WD40 on the clutch bearing. In the video, the aircon is off and the compressor isn't spinning. (The switch was off but the aircon doesn't work anyway at the moment). In my shoes would you go with just the clutch or the whole A/C compressor and a dryer?
I might be to blame for this as I was running the belt tight for a while to keep the power steering spinning until the replacement parts arrived - maybe it damaged the bearing.
Anyway, apart from the noise I don't want to take the risk of the compressor locking up on me and leaving me stuck.


So, should I just pull the trigger on the parts cannon or are there other options?
